当前位置:首页 / EXCEL

Excel中NA怎么去除?如何彻底清除?

作者:佚名|分类:EXCEL|浏览:190|发布时间:2025-04-04 07:11:13

Excel中NA值的去除与彻底清除方法详解

导语:

在Excel中,NA值是一个常见的错误提示,它表示单元格中的数据无法计算或不存在。NA值可能会影响数据的准确性和美观性。本文将详细介绍如何在Excel中去除NA值,以及如何彻底清除NA值,确保数据的质量。

一、什么是NA值?

NA值是Excel中的一种特殊值,表示单元格中的数据无法计算或不存在。它通常出现在以下情况:

1. 公式中引用了无效的单元格或区域。

2. 数据源中存在缺失或错误的数据。

3. 使用了Excel的某些函数,如IFERROR、ISERROR等,当函数返回错误时,会显示为NA。

二、如何去除Excel中的NA值?

去除Excel中的NA值有几种方法,以下是一些常见的方法:

1. 使用IF函数

IF函数可以用来检查单元格中的值是否为NA,并返回一个条件值。以下是一个示例公式:

```excel

=IF(ISNA(A1), "数据缺失", A1)

```

这个公式会检查A1单元格是否为NA,如果是,则返回“数据缺失”,否则返回A1单元格的值。

2. 使用VLOOKUP或HLOOKUP函数

VLOOKUP和HLOOKUP函数可以用来查找数据,并在找到匹配项时返回对应的值。以下是一个示例公式:

```excel

=VLOOKUP(A1, 数据表, 2, FALSE)

```

这个公式会查找数据表中与A1单元格匹配的值,并返回对应的第二个列的值。

3. 使用IFERROR函数

IFERROR函数可以用来检查公式是否返回错误,并返回一个指定的值。以下是一个示例公式:

```excel

=IFERROR(VLOOKUP(A1, 数据表, 2, FALSE), "数据缺失")

```

这个公式会尝试查找数据表中与A1单元格匹配的值,如果查找过程中出现错误,则返回“数据缺失”。

三、如何彻底清除Excel中的NA值?

彻底清除Excel中的NA值,可以通过以下方法实现:

1. 使用“查找和替换”功能

在Excel中,可以使用“查找和替换”功能来查找并替换NA值。以下是操作步骤:

选择包含NA值的单元格区域。

点击“开始”选项卡,然后点击“查找和替换”按钮。

在“查找内容”框中输入“N/A”,在“替换为”框中留空。

点击“全部替换”按钮,Excel会自动替换所有NA值为空单元格。

2. 使用数组公式

数组公式可以用来一次性处理多个单元格,以下是一个示例公式:

```excel

=IF(ISNA(A1:A10), "", A1:A10)

```

这个公式会检查A1到A10单元格区域中的每个单元格,如果为NA,则替换为空单元格。

四、相关问答

1. 问题:如何批量去除工作表中所有的NA值?

回答: 可以使用“查找和替换”功能,在“查找内容”框中输入“N/A”,在“替换为”框中留空,然后点击“全部替换”按钮。

2. 问题:如何将NA值替换为特定的文本或数字?

回答: 使用IF函数结合ISNA函数可以实现。例如,将NA值替换为“未知”:

```excel

=IF(ISNA(A1), "未知", A1)

```

3. 问题:如何清除公式中的NA值,而不影响其他公式?

回答: 可以使用数组公式,如上述示例中的公式,它会检查指定范围内的每个单元格,如果为NA,则替换为空单元格。

4. 问题:如何避免在公式中使用NA值?

回答: 在输入数据时确保数据的完整性和准确性,使用数据验证功能来检查输入的数据是否符合要求,减少NA值的出现。

总结:

Excel中的NA值可以通过多种方法去除和清除,选择合适的方法可以有效地提高数据的质量和准确性。掌握这些技巧,可以帮助用户更高效地处理Excel数据。